FAQs

How often should I clean the coop?

Clean the coop at least once a week, or more frequently if needed, to maintain a healthy environment for your chickens.

What kind of bedding should I use?

Use bedding like straw, wood shavings, or hay to absorb moisture and keep the coop clean.

How do I protect the coop from predators?

Ensure the coop is securely closed at night and consider adding hardware cloth to any vulnerable areas.

Is the coop suitable for all types of chickens?

Yes, the coop is suitable for most chicken breeds, but always ensure the size is adequate for the number of birds.

Troubleshooting

Chicken coop is not level.

Ensure the coop is placed on a flat, even surface. Use shims if necessary.

Difficulty in closing the doors.

Check for any obstructions or warping in the wood. Adjust the hinges if needed.

Excessive moisture inside the coop.

Ensure proper ventilation and clean the coop regularly. Consider adding bedding to absorb moisture.
